Lines Matching defs:imxdma_channel

141 struct imxdma_channel {
182 struct imxdma_channel channel[IMX_DMA_CHANNELS];
236 static struct imxdma_channel *to_imxdma_chan(struct dma_chan *chan)
238 return container_of(chan, struct imxdma_channel, chan);
241 static inline bool imxdma_chan_is_doing_cyclic(struct imxdma_channel *imxdmac)
267 static int imxdma_hw_chain(struct imxdma_channel *imxdmac)
282 struct imxdma_channel *imxdmac = to_imxdma_chan(d->desc.chan);
309 struct imxdma_channel *imxdmac = to_imxdma_chan(d->desc.chan);
339 static void imxdma_disable_hw(struct imxdma_channel *imxdmac)
361 struct imxdma_channel *imxdmac = from_timer(imxdmac, t, watchdog);
426 static void dma_irq_handle_channel(struct imxdma_channel *imxdmac)
512 struct imxdma_channel *imxdmac = to_imxdma_chan(d->desc.chan);
617 struct imxdma_channel *imxdmac = from_tasklet(imxdmac, t, dma_tasklet);
664 struct imxdma_channel *imxdmac = to_imxdma_chan(chan);
681 struct imxdma_channel *imxdmac = to_imxdma_chan(chan);
729 struct imxdma_channel *imxdmac = to_imxdma_chan(chan);
745 struct imxdma_channel *imxdmac = to_imxdma_chan(tx->chan);
760 struct imxdma_channel *imxdmac = to_imxdma_chan(chan);
791 struct imxdma_channel *imxdmac = to_imxdma_chan(chan);
819 struct imxdma_channel *imxdmac = to_imxdma_chan(chan);
872 struct imxdma_channel *imxdmac = to_imxdma_chan(chan);
929 struct imxdma_channel *imxdmac = to_imxdma_chan(chan);
960 struct imxdma_channel *imxdmac = to_imxdma_chan(chan);
1002 struct imxdma_channel *imxdmac = to_imxdma_chan(chan);
1028 struct imxdma_channel *imxdma_chan = to_imxdma_chan(chan);
1151 struct imxdma_channel *imxdmac = &imxdma->channel[i];
1237 struct imxdma_channel *imxdmac = &imxdma->channel[i];